Commit Graph

3 Commits

Author SHA1 Message Date
Jens Maus
9ed200a70e add ODROID-C2/C4/N2/N2+ support for RPI-RF-MOD/HM-MOD-RPI-PCB integration (#1323)
* add ODROID-C2/C4/N2/N2+ support for RPI-RF-MOD/HM-MOD-RPI-PCB integration

* updated rpi-rf-mod package to latest version with dtbo fixes
2021-05-04 20:42:57 +02:00
Stefan Agner
c2c05312a0 Increase maximum IGMP memberships (#1222)
Currently Linux has a limit of IGMP memberships of 20. When trying to
add membership to more than that, Linux fails with:
OSError: [Errno 105] No buffer space available

Allowing more memberships should not really be problematic as memory is
allocated dynamically when membership is actually added.

However, there is a protocol limit of how many memberships a host can be
in. The number of memberships needs to fit in a single group report
datagram of 64kB. In total 5459 group records fit in a datagram, but due
to IP header options this might be slightly smaller in practise.
(see https://github.com/home-assistant/core/issues/45957).

Use a limit of 1024, which should be plenty of headroom in both
directions.

Related to: https://github.com/home-assistant/core/issues/45957
2021-02-15 19:27:35 +01:00
Stefan Agner
1537d02408 Lower console log level after boot-up (#1054)
Some console logs are really not helpful in practise and are more
confusing then helpful. Show warnings and higher on console after
boot-up.
2020-12-03 15:38:10 +01:00